16.6.2 Data Direction Register D

Data direction register D (DDRD) determines whether each port D pin is
an input or an output. Writing a logic 1 to a DDRD bit enables the output
buffer for the corresponding port D pin; a logic 0 disables the output
buffer.
DDRD6–DDRD0 — Data Direction Register D Bits
Avoid glitches on port D pins by writing to the port D data register before
changing data direction register D bits from 0 to 1.

These read/write bits control port D data direction. Reset clears
DDRD6–DDRD0, configuring all port D pins as inputs.
